Changeset 2761:9afb8eaadec3 in roaraudio


Ignore:
Timestamp:
09/23/09 00:48:36 (15 years ago)
Author:
phi
Branch:
default
Phase:
public
Message:

test for winsock select(), why the hell is it part of winsock?

File:
1 edited

Legend:

Unmodified
Added
Removed
  • configure

    r2760 r2761  
    11661166echo -n 'checking for select()... ' 
    11671167cat <<EOF > $TF_C 
    1168 #ifndef NO_SYS_SELECT_H 
     1168#ifndef WITHOUT_SYS_SELECT_H 
    11691169#include <sys/select.h> 
     1170#endif 
     1171#ifdef WITH_WINSOCK_H 
     1172#include <winsock.h> 
    11701173#endif 
    11711174#include <sys/time.h> 
     
    11941197 echo '#define ROAR_HAVE_H_SYS_SELECT' >&3 
    11951198 echo yes, POSIX.1-2001 
    1196 elif $CCTF -DNO_SYS_SELECT_H 2> /dev/null; 
     1199elif $CCTF -DWITHOUT_SYS_SELECT_H 2> /dev/null; 
    11971200then 
    11981201 echo '#define ROAR_HAVE_SELECT' >&3 
    11991202 echo yes, old style 
     1203elif $CCTF -DWITHOUT_SYS_SELECT_H -DWITH_WINSOCK_H $lib_wsock32 >&5 2>&5; 
     1204then 
     1205 echo '#define ROAR_HAVE_SELECT' >&3 
     1206 echo yes, WinSock 
    12001207else 
    12011208 echo no 
Note: See TracChangeset for help on using the changeset viewer.